Calculation of vver-1000 core baffle temperature distribution for it's swelling assessment
This paper presents simplified CFD-model of VVER-1000 core baffle cooling to address swelling problems of the reactor internals. Swelling is the main limiting factor in the reactor core internals long term operation of VVER-1000 nuclear units.
